> Dear colleagues,
>
> Along with some European members and participants of our group, I am attending the CENTR meeting in Brussels. This morning was a joint session with the European High Level Internet Governance group (made of european GAC representives), and it discussed the IANA Stewardship transition.
>
> The outcome of this meeting is summarized in the statement that is now online :
> https://t.co/EuolALNkgV
>
> You can also find my update regarding our work on our wiki (feel free to
> re-use) :
> https://community.icann.org/display/acctcrosscomm/CENTR+Accountability+Update
>
>
> As part of the discussion, I have noted a suggestion by Roelof that we
> prepare a short, understandable paper to summarize the state of play,
> and what remains to be done.
